About this place
If there's one cafe that locals in Marinduque keep coming back to — and proudly recommend to every visitor — it's 10 Y.O. Cafe in Boac.
Nestled inside the Balar Lifestyle District in Brgy. Balaring, 10 Y.O. Cafe stands out as the island's premier coffee shop experience. Think rustic interiors, cozy and intimate corners, and a minimalist atmosphere that invites you to slow down and stay a while. Locals describe it as the kind of place that feels elevated without feeling out of reach — a true landmark on an island that's quietly but steadily leveling up.
A Menu Worth the Trip
The cafe's menu spans both Filipino and Italian cuisines, and regulars will tell you: don't leave without trying the crispy pata or bulalo. Both are crowd favorites that go beyond what you'd expect from a coffee shop. For lighter fare, the pasta dishes hold their own, and the frappes are a go-to for afternoon visits. Whether you're dropping by for a morning coffee or settling in for a full meal, there's something on the menu worth coming back for.
More Than Just a Cafe
What makes 10 Y.O. Cafe special is how much it can accommodate. It's a popular spot for birthday celebrations, with an atmosphere that makes any occasion feel a little more special. Beyond that, the venue also features a dedicated events space — ideal for weddings, seminars, corporate gatherings, and private functions. For an island province, that's a rare and welcome find.

Best Time to Visit
Mid-morning for the freshest pastries and the espresso bar in full flow. Late afternoon is calmer — good for working over a long coffee. Weekends bring more locals so seating tightens; if that matters, weekday is the move.

How to Get Here
10 Y.O. is on the Balar Hotel and Spa property in Brgy. Balaring, on the southern edge of Boac. From Boac Centro, a short tricycle ride — drivers know "Balar." From Balanacan Port, jeepney to Boac Centro first then transfer.
Local routes, fares, and ferry schedules can shift without notice — and travel times depend on weather, traffic, and tide. Confirm fares and timing with the driver or locals before you set out.
